Valentine’s Day
Legend has it that St. Valentine was imprisoned, fell in love with the jailer’s daughter and sent the first valentine greeting, a love letter signed “From your Valentine.” Today, Valentine’s Day is one of the most celebrated holidays, giving lovers the opportunity to display their devotion to one another. To signify love, many purchase diamond jewelry as the ultimate token.

Valentine’s Day Hearts
There are many ways to give your heart in celebration of this year’s Valentine’s Day. Expressions of love in giving heart jewelry can be displayed by showing your personality and style. Designs range from geometric to classic, extravagant to colorful, and are available to fit any sense of style.

Hearts in gold, silver and platinum create a simple, elegant look. For a more detailed look, many women prefer gemstones set in the hearts– diamonds, rubies, sapphires and more. When paired with birthstones of children, these pieces have significant sentimental value. Pearls are often times set in hearts to give a feeling of nature and the delicate demeanor of the human heart.

Hearts can be suspended from a chain around the neck, as a pendant or locket. Pins and brooches can be worn to “wear your heart on your sleeve.” Heart earrings to frame the face are also a popular gift.

Mother’s Day - Value Her
You may have taken different paths and directions on the incredible journey of life, but always remember from whence you came. Be sure to value the dedicated moms who have made a significant impact on who you are today. Giving a special gift of jewelry shows how much you care.

The first observance of Mother’s Day was in 1910 and credited to Anna M. Jarvis. After her mother’s passing in 1905, Jarvis began a campaign to declare a national holiday for mothers. She hoped this would increase the respect for parents and strengthen family bonds.

Strengthen these bonds of love and respect by choosing a gift such as: a mother’s ring, a locket, gemstone jewelry, diamonds or pearls, but always remember to choose a gift from the heart. This way, the receiver will know the significance of your thought, care and genuine love.

Men's Holiday Gift Guide
Holiday shopping can be stressful and time consuming, especially when trying to find a gift for the man in your life. Why not give him the gift of time? Keep him running on schedule with a new wristwatch and he will never need an excuse for being tardy. However, there are many things to consider when choosing a watch for your loved one. In order to get a perfect match, you will need to take into consideration his lifestyle, personality, and hobbies.

When Queen Elizabeth I was presented with the first known wristwatch in 1571, the watch became a symbol of status. In the eighteenth and nineteenth century, craftsmen made the watch a work of art while improving its efficiency. Today, modern technology has brought the watch to a peak of accuracy and beauty.

Men adorn themselves with wristwatches, not only to tell time, but also to display their personas. Whether it is sports, fashion, dress, Swiss or chronograph, there are watches available to appeal to any man's style.
